Additional Activities Activity 5. Do It Now! Directions: Read and analyze the given problem. Supply the data being asked for on the items that follow. 1. Effects of drug and alcohol on the nervous system have been the subject of significant research. A neurologist wants to test the effect of a drug by injecting 100 rats with a unit dose of the drug, subjecting each rat to stimulus, and recording its response time. It has been found out that the mean is x 1.05 with standard deviation of s= 0.5. The mean response time of a rat not to respond is 1.2 seconds. She wishes to test whether the mean response time for drug-injected rats differs from 1.2 seconds. Assume that the population is normal using a = 0.05. a. null and alternative hypotheses: b. test of hypothesis: c. level of significance: . d. population standard deviation: e. sample standard deviation: f. number or sample: . g. test statistic: h. critical value: i. rejection region:__ j. graph:
